Abstract

Indonesian children in Medina, Saudi Arabia face serious obstacles in accessing formal education with a national curriculum due to administrative limitations, cross-border regulations, and high private school fees. This descriptive qualitative study aims to analyze the role of POKJAR Madinah in supporting Package A, B, and C equivalency education, describe the implementation of its programs, and identify supporting and inhibiting factors through direct observation, semi-structured interviews, and documentation validated by triangulation of sources, techniques, and time. POKJAR Madinah, which has been officially affiliated with PKBM Sekolah Indonesia Jeddah since 2018, provides a combination of online and face-to-face learning based on the Merdeka Curriculum with local Arabic content, and has proven to be the only legal education alternative for Indonesian children in Madinah. The dedication of volunteer tutors and community support are key enabling factors, while the absence of post-pandemic government institutional funding is a critical obstacle. This study concludes that the sustainability of POKJAR Madinah is highly dependent on systematic government funding policy interventions.
